    angry Worm on Windows Live Messenger

    Hello!

    I turned on my msn this morning to find one of my friends had send me this while offline:

    Tony and Linda just told me to try these pills I saw at their place, Acai berry. They get them for $5 and they swear they lose weight. 11 pounds in two weeks they said. Anyways, I ordered up a bottle from the offer I found here: http://muchjust.com

    She said that several other people have received the same message, and she doesn't know where it came from. I figure it's a worm, and probably everyone on her contact list recieved the same message. She hasn't downloaded anything by the way of pictures, etc, off of msn recently.

    She's running Windows Vista with McAfee Firewall, has run several virus scans and it found nothing. There is no other apparent problem other than the sent messages. Last night everything was fine, then she signed off msn and shut off her computer. She logged back on after 9 (password worked fine, and everything), and found several contacts telling her about this message... the timestamp on my copy of the msg says 8:44.

    So, any ideas on how to get rid of this thing? I can get more details if you need them, we'd just like to be able to clean up her computer.
